14 December 2025 (Catbalogan, Samar) – The Local Amnesty Board (LAB) of Catbalogan, Samar, delivered a comprehensive lecture on the government’s Amnesty Program to over 2,000 students enrolled in the National Service Training Program (NSTP) and Reserve Officers’ Training Corps (ROTC) at Samar State University (SSU).
Represented by Peace Program Officer III Jazmine Odyssa Lutao, an alumna of SSU, the LAB aimed to achieve a dual purpose: to enhance the students’ knowledge of the program and its approaching deadline, and to officially deputize them as vital peace advocates within their communities. By training these students, the initiative sought to empower them to effectively and accurately disseminate crucial information to potential applicants.
The continuous engagement by the LAB team, including weekend activities, underscores its unwavering commitment to promoting peace and ensuring the efficient implementation of the amnesty program.
